Did you know your employer also pays tax on your salary? It costs the employer 98,888 TL to pay you 451,393 TL. In other words, every time you spend 10 TL of your hard-earned money, 6.65 TL goes to the government.
Real tax rate
54.5%
So, with you and the employer both paying tax, what used to be a 44.6% tax rate now rises to 54.5%, meaning your real tax rate is actually 9.9% higher than what it seemed at first.
Summary
If you make 451,393 TL a year living in Turkey, you will be taxed 201,190 TL. That means that your net pay will be 250,203 TL per year, or 20,850 TL per month. Your average tax rate is 44.6% and your marginal tax rate is 61.9%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of 100 TL in your salary will be taxed 61.90 TL, hence, your net pay will only increase by 38.10 TL.
